Some drugs are more severe than others and it can take more time to cope with the elimination of the chemicals. Drugs like heroine will take time to leave your body. The individual will have to go through with a detox program because this will help get rid of the chemicals, and they will then be able to proceed to the next stage.

This is why the addict will learn about so many different techniques that will help him or her after they enter the real world. A lot of people have a relapse and one will want to avoid this. This can be avoided when you have the support and when you stick to the methods that you have learned at the rehab. It is also important to have the support of your family.
It can include DBT therapy. This is a specialized method which will include learning to be in the present. The person will learn what to do when they are triggered by something which usually causes them to turn to the drug. Some people will decide to turn to their breathing exercises, while others will listen to music which will help them stay in the present.
